    <description>The court set aside the petitioner&#039;s disqualification as a director under Section 164(2)(a) of the Companies Act, 2013, due to non-filing of annual returns and balance sheets, allowing reactivation of the petitioner&#039;s DIN/DSC for compliance filing in active companies. Despite arguments of delay and latches, the court considered the continuing cause of action during disqualification, distinguishing the case from instances of unexplained delays. Citing precedents like Mukut Pathak and Anjali Bhargava, the court directed the petitioner to serve the reactivation order on ROC, Delhi and Mumbai within 10 days, resolving the petition and related applications promptly.</description>
